Book Description

August 1999
Veteran conspiracy author Len Bracken's collection of witty essays and articles takes readers down the dark corridors of conspiracy, politics, murder and mayhem. A fascinating maze of interwoven tales, it includes juicy morsels for conspiracy theorists, including the Russian Conspiracy, and an interview with Costa Rican novelist Joaqun Gutirrez. The 12 chapters include: *

A general theory of civil war *

The real dirt about South African intelligence services *

The New-Catiline Conspiracy for debt cancellation *

Anti-Labor Day *

plus aphorisms against work, solar

economics and more. A pop-conspiracy classic, The Arch Conspirator even includes a psychogeographic map of the third millennium.

About the Author

Len Bracken haunts the back alleys of Washington, D.C., keeping an eye on the predators who run our country. With a gun to his head, he cranks out his rants for fringe publications and is the editor of Extraphile, described by The New Yorker as fusion conspiracy theory. He is also the author of the underground novels Freeplay and Secret City, and a frequent radio talk show guest. His work has appeared in Paranoia, Steamshovel Press and the Village Voice. He lives in Arlington, Virginia.
